Abstract

Official abstract text for this publication.

Provided are hypromellose acetate succinate (HPMCAS) which exhibits high solubility and can suppress generation of undissolved materials when dissolved in a solvent; an HPMCAS-containing composition; and a method for producing the HPMCAS. More specifically, provided are HPMCAS having a ratio of 2-position MS to 3-position MS of 1.2 or less, wherein the 2-position MS means a molar substitution of hydroxypropyl group by which a hydrogen atom of a hydroxyl group on 2-position carbon of each glucose unit of the HPMCAS has been directly replaced, and the 3-position MS means a molar substitution of hydroxypropyl group by which a hydrogen atom of a hydroxyl group on 3-position carbon of each glucose unit of the HPMCAS has been directly replaced; a composition comprising the HPMCAS and a solvent; and the method for producing the HPMCAS.

First claim

Opening claim text (preview).

That which is claimed is: 1. Hypromellose acetate succinate having a ratio of 2-position MS to 3-position MS of 1.2 or less, wherein the 2-position MS means a molar substitution of hydroxypropyl group by which a hydrogen atom of a hydroxyl group on 2-position carbon of each glucose unit of the hypromellose acetate succinate has been directly replaced, and the 3-position MS means a molar substitution of hydroxypropyl group by which a hydrogen atom of a hydroxyl group on 3-position carbon of each glucose unit of the hypromellose acetate succinate has been directly replaced. 2. The hypromellose acetate succinate according to claim 1 , wherein a 10% by weight solution of the hypromellose acetate succinate in an aqueous alkali solution has a transmittance of 70% or more. 3. The hypromellose acetate succinate according to claim 2 , wherein the aqueous alkali solution is aqueous ammonia. 4. A composition comprising the hypromellose acetate succinate according to claim 1 and a solvent. 5. The composition according to claim 4 , wherein the composition is adapted for use as a coating composition. 6. The composition according to claim 4 , wherein the solvent is aqueous ammonia.
